奋斗
努力

腾讯轻量应用服务器搭建小程序?

云计算

近年来,由于移动互联网的飞速发展,小程序作为一种轻量级的应用程序,逐渐成为了人们日常生活中不可或缺的一部分。而腾讯轻量应用服务器则在小程序开发中扮演着至关重要的角色。本文将介绍如何搭建腾讯轻量应用服务器,并分享一些实用的经验和技巧。

腾讯轻量应用服务器是一种简单易用的服务器方案,具有高效、安全、稳定等特点。它支持多种编程语言和框架,可以快速搭建出高性能、可扩展的小程序应用。同时,它还提供了丰富的插件和工具,方便开发者进行日常管理和维护。

在搭建腾讯轻量应用服务器之前,我们需要准备以下资源:

1. 硬件资源:至少需要拥有一台运行Linux系统的服务器,并具备足够的内存和存储空间。
2. 软件资源:需要安装和配置好必要的软件环境,如Web服务器、数据库、编程语言等。
3. 开发资源:开发者需要具备相关编程知识和经验,熟悉小程序开发流程和规范。

接下来,我们可以选择两种搭建轻量应用服务器的方案:基于Docker和基于LXC。

基于Docker的方案可以将不同的应用程序和环境隔离,提高服务器的利用率和安全性。同时,Docker还提供了便捷的镜像管理机制,可以快速部署和更新应用程序。但是,Docker较为复杂,需要一定的学习成本。

基于LXC的方案则相对简单,可以快速搭建出轻量级的虚拟环境。LXC支持多种Linux发行版和应用程序,具有很好的兼容性。但是,LXC的性能和安全性不如Docker。

在实际使用中,我们可以根据具体需求来选择合适的搭建方案。

搭建好腾讯轻量应用服务器后,我们需要对它进行管理和监控,以确保服务器的稳定和安全。

首先,我们可以通过系统日志管理来及时发现和解决服务器中出现的问题。同时,应定期对服务器进行备份管理,以防止数据丢失或损坏。此外,进程管理也是必不可少的,可以通过相关工具来监控和管理服务器的进程状态,确保关键进程正常运行。

然而,我们的服务器也会面临各种安全威胁。为了应对这些威胁,我们需要采取以下措施:

1. 网络防护:通过设置防火墙规则来限制服务器的访问,防止未经授权的访问和攻击。
2. 数据备份:定期备份服务器上的数据,以防止数据丢失或损坏。
3. 应用程序安全:对应用程序进行代码审查和安全测试,发现并修复潜在的安全漏洞。
4. 操作安全:限制服务器的操作权限,并定期更新密码和安全策略,以确保服务器的安全性。

在实际使用中,我们还可以通过一些优化技巧来提升腾讯轻量应用服务器的性能和效率:

1. 优化网络:通过选择合适的网络拓扑结构和优化网络配置来提高网络性能。
2. 优化系统性能:通过优化系统参数和配置来提升服务器的处理能力和效率。
3. 使用缓存:通过缓存技术来提高服务器的响应速度,提高用户体验。
4. 优化数据库:通过合理的索引和查询优化来提高数据库的性能和响应速度。

最后,我们来分享一些使用腾讯轻量应用服务器的实践经验:

1. 有模板:可以通过使用现成的模板来快速搭建小程序应用程序,减少开发时间和成本。
2. 有规范:遵循小程序开发规范和最佳实践,以确保应用程序的稳定性和可维护性。
3. 有备份:定期备份服务器和应用程序数据,以防止数据丢失或损坏。
4. 有监控:对服务器和应用程序进行实时监控,以便及时发现问题并进行解决。

未经允许不得转载:云服务器 » 腾讯轻量应用服务器搭建小程序?